Meet the Erin Dress — part of our signature Flow Collection, designed to move with you wherever life (or your swing) takes you. Crafted from our buttery-soft Fore Flow™ fabric, this women’s golf dress blends comfort, confidence, and functionality in one effortlessly chic silhouette.

The full-length front zipper makes it easy to slip on, zip up, or style your way — from sporty and zipped high to flirty and open. Thoughtful pockets add everyday practicality, while the smooth, breathable stretch fabric keeps you cool and comfortable from tee time to tea time.

For added coverage, pair it with our Biddy Shorties, made to flow seamlessly underneath without sacrificing movement or style. Whether you’re on the course, strolling the city, or catching golden-hour drinks, the Erin Dress keeps you polished, powerful, and totally free to move.

Why You’ll Love It:

  • Made with Fore Flow™ fabric — buttery-soft, breathable, and UPF 50+

  • Top-to-bottom front zipper for adjustable style and easy wear

  • Functional pockets for comfort and convenience

  • Flattering, feminine silhouette that moves with your body

  • Designed to pair perfectly with Biddy Shorties for extra coverage

  • The ultimate blend of confidence, comfort, and flow

Fabric: Fore Flow™ Performance Poly/Lycra Blend

Good introductory text.
Format: Paperback
As is obvious from the title, five of the major Protestant evangelical views of the doctrine of sanctification are presented. An adherent of each one presents a chapter explaining their position, and each of the other four present their response. What stands out immediately on this topic is how much agreement there is. There is minimal disagreement and it primarily stems from the differences in soteriology and pneumatology that one would expect between Reformed, Wesleyan, and Pentecostal theologians. Although I expected a very tedious, detailed theological argument, each of the presentations were quite clear. Not every position is defended with equal skill, but each author explains his position well. However, I must admit that my understanding of the distinctions was helped more by the responses at the end of the chapters than the chapters themselves. As a side note, it is interesting to observe how the approach of each author tends to reflect the strengths/weaknesses of their particular theological disposition. Good book from an excellent series. Anyone interested in refining their understanding of this doctrine should read it.

Challenge your thinking on this subject
Format: Paperback
I found this book generally helpful. It was beneficial to me to think through how someone might arrive at a conclusion different from my own. That challenged me to think through the biblical support for my own view of sanctification. The introduction sets the stage well. All agree in certain aspects of sanctification, but disagree on others such as: how does one achieve success in sanctification? How much success is possible? Is a crisis experience following one's conversion normal - or necessary? If so, what kind of experience and how is it verified. Several definitions of terms become important in the book: sin, old/new man, perfection, Baptism of the Holy Spirit, and Entire sanctification. In terms how well the authors lay out a biblical case for their positions, I found myself convinced more by the Reformed and Dispensational perspectives. From best to worst, I might order it as follows: 1. Reformed 2. Dispensational 3. Pentecostal 4. Keswick 5. Wesleyan Overall, I found it refreshing that all of the authors maintained a respectful and gracious tone in their disagreement with one another. I would recommend this book as a helpful overview of this topic.
